找回密码
立即注册
搜索
热搜: Java Python Linux Go
发回帖 发新帖

3768

积分

0

好友

507

主题
发表于 昨天 19:27 | 查看: 5| 回复: 0

聊到数据库,很多人的第一反应可能还是 MySQL、PostgreSQL。但如果你最近参与过政企或金融机构的底层架构迁移,或者看过大厂的技术分享,会发现一个无法忽视的趋势:国产数据库正在接管核心业务线。

作为技术开发者,我们日常打交道最多的是业务迭代、数据处理和架构优化。很多人觉得工程师只需要懂写 SQL 和基础的 CRUD 就行,但实际上,当你的业务并发量激增、数据量级达到 TB 甚至 PB 级别时,底层数据库的分布式架构、读写延迟和高可用机制,会直接决定系统稳定性的生死。

最近我在云栈社区的技术文档区,翻到了一套非常硬核的资料:《国产数据库实战教程 华为高斯GaussDB+TiDB+OceanBase+TDSQL等八大数据库集群架构与运维》( 🔗 yunpan.plus/t/40 )。它没有搞什么虚头巴脑的概念包装,而是直接把国内目前最主流的八大数据库摆在了台面上。

今天不打广告,我们就从工程落地的视角,聊聊为什么这套技术栈值得你花时间去拆解。

为什么我们需要重新理解数据库?

在过去,我们习惯了单机 MySQL 加个主从复制,或者用分库分表中间件来解决容量问题。但现在的业务场景(尤其是高并发交易和海量数据分析)对数据库提出了更苛刻的要求。

这套教程里覆盖的八个主角——华为 GaussDB、TiDB、OceanBase、腾讯 TDSQL、人大金仓、达梦、GBase、openGauss,基本上代表了目前国内数据库的两种主流演进方向:

  1. 原生分布式架构(如 TiDB、OceanBase):天生解决海量数据扩展性问题,把计算和存储分离。对于需要跑复杂聚合查询的场景来说,理解它们的 HTAP(混合事务/分析处理)特性,能帮你省去大量把数据从业务库导到数仓的时间和架构成本。
  2. 传统关系型的国产化平替(如达梦、人大金仓):在金融、政企等强合规场景下,它们提供了高度兼容 Oracle/MySQL 的能力,是信创改造的绝对主力。

实战视角的三个核心壁垒

很多开发者对国产数据库的认知还停留在“改个皮”的阶段,但如果你深入去看这套课程的目录,会发现它切中的都是真实生产环境里的痛点。

第一,集群架构设计与部署。
分布式数据库不是装个软件就能跑的。以 OceanBase 为例,它的 Paxos 协议多副本机制、Zone 的概念,要求你在部署时就得有全局的容灾视角。懂架构,你才能在数据节点宕机时知道业务为什么没挂。

第二,高可用与性能调优。
核心交易和高并发业务对延迟极度敏感。当一条慢查询拖垮了整个集群的 I/O 时,你怎么排查?教程里关于性能优化的部分,其实是在教你理解底层的执行计划、锁机制和存储引擎原理。这些硬核知识,在 后端与架构 的系统设计中是完全通用的。

第三,备份恢复与灾备。
数据是无价的。不管是物理备份还是逻辑备份,如何在不停机的情况下完成 PB 级数据的平滑迁移和恢复,是每一个高级工程师和 DBA 的必修课。

拥抱变化,点亮新的技能树

坦白讲,学习这八大数据库并不是让你明天就把公司的 MySQL 全换掉,这不现实,风险也极高。

它的真正价值在于拓宽你的技术视野。当你理解了 GaussDB 的优化器是怎么工作的,TiDB 的 Raft 协议是怎么保证一致性的,你再回过头去写业务代码、做数据架构设计时,维度的降维打击是非常明显的。

如果你正处于技术瓶颈期,或者公司即将面临信创改造的硬性指标,我建议你可以去云栈社区把这套 八大国产数据库实战教程 啃一遍。不需要全部精通,但至少要做到心里有底。

技术浪潮总是一波接一波,底层基础设施的重构,往往蕴含着最大的职业红利。与其被动适应,不如主动把手弄脏。

八大国产数据库实战教程https://yunpan.plus/t/40
云栈社区数据库与中间件板块https://yunpan.plus/f/23


标签:#国产数据库 #GaussDB #TiDB #OceanBase #云栈社区 #后端开发 #数据架构 #信创

手机版|小黑屋|网站地图|云栈社区 ( 苏ICP备2022046150号-2 )

GMT+8, 2026-3-10 10:39 , Processed in 0.253607 second(s), 40 queries , Gzip On.

Powered by Discuz! X3.5

© 2025-2026 云栈社区.

快速回复 返回顶部 返回列表